Difference Between a Web Developer and a Web Designer
A web developer is someone who works with the inner workings of a website, laying the groundwork for it to be made and successfully working with the code to make it do everything that a website should. A web developer is often the one responsible for adding new features to a site and is also responsible for coding any scripts that are needed.
